Output f8fc63346492615d4231f1e2aab60ec507f73008a02f27019bc9006971d03386:6

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 8e0bf5dc808bbba0af12cc04e9efd72c4c7919b1
address
tb1q3c9lthyq3wa6ptcjeszwnm7h93x8jxd3zl009q
transaction
f8fc63346492615d4231f1e2aab60ec507f73008a02f27019bc9006971d03386
spent
true